Provimar expands in Cuba

16-Oct-2001

CUBA. Spanish company Provimar, which has a supply and management contract for shops at Cuba?s international airports, has opened five new stores at Varadero airport. Its expansion project with Cuban firm Cimex began two years ago when new stores at La Habana airport opened.
